Studies on the vapor-liquid equilibrium of a ternary system of water-methyl methacrylate-methacrylic acid

Abstract
Experimental results of the vapor-liquid equilibrium and the liquid-liquid-vapor
equilibrium (abbreviated as VLE and LLVE) of H_2O-methyl methacrylate (MMA) and
H_2O methacrylic acid (MAA) binary and H_2O-MMA-MAA ternary systems at 26. 66 kPa
are presented. After correction for the vapor association of MAA, the binary data are
correlated by UNIQUAC equation. Values of ternary VLE and LLVE predicted from the
equation with corresponding binary parameters are in good agreement with experimental
values.
